Resbid is a sustained-release form of N-acetylcysteine (NAC), the acetylated form of the amino acid cysteine.
Cysteine is the rate-limiting building block of glutathione — the body's principal endogenous antioxidant, the molecule the liver leans on hardest during phase II detoxification. Supplying cysteine as NAC supports the body's own normal glutathione production, which is why NAC has become one of the most widely used nutrients in functional practice.
Plain NAC is poorly tolerated by some people, particularly at higher doses. This is a slow-release formulation designed for exactly that person: the release is spread out rather than delivered all at once, which tends to make it gentler.
It is used to support normal antioxidant status, healthy respiratory function, and the liver's ordinary detoxification pathways.
